What is Butterfly Pea Flower Tea? (Flavor, Benefits, Side Effects)

Butterfly pea flower tea comes from Asian blue pea flower, also known as the pigeonwings (Clitoria ternatea). The flower is famous in various Asian countries, such as Burma, Thailand, Vietnam, Malaysia, China, and India. People use it for cooking ingredients, natural food coloring, traditional medicines, and herbal drinks.

Butterfly pea flowers come from the plant scientifically known as Clitoria ternatea. And yes, it is named that due to its resemblance to part of the female body. Some also know the plant by the name Asian pigeonwings. From the Fabaceae (legume and pea) family, it's a herbaceous perennial that grows as a vine.

Butterfly pea flower tea, commonly known as blue tea, is a caffeine -free herbal tea, or tisane, beverage made from a decoction or infusion of the flower petals or whole flower of the Clitoria ternatea plant. Clitoria ternatea is also known as butterfly pea, blue pea, Aprajita, Cordofan pea, Blue Tea Flowers or Asian pigeonwings.

Blue butterfly pea flowers are brewed to make "blue tea," often infused with honey, lemongrass, or ginger for a richer flavor. Put 5-6 dried flowers in a teacup. Fill with hot water and let it steep for at least 5 minutes. Remove the flowers with a spoon before drinking. Enjoy it hot or cold as a refreshing iced tea.

Butterfly pea flowers are traditionally used to brew a delicate blue tea and as a natural food colourant for rice dishes and desserts. The wonderful flowers have a striking blue colour because of the high concentration of blue-violet pigments called anthocyanins — just like the ones that make blueberries blue!
